oracle怎么删除当前连接的用户
在Oracle数据库中,无法直接删除当前连接的用户。如果想要断开当前连接的用户,可以使用以下方法: 在SQL*Plus中使用DISCONNECT命令来断开当前连接的用户: DISCONNECT 在SQL*Plus中使用EXIT命令来退出当前连接: EXIT 在SQL Developer中点击"Disconnect"按钮或者使用快捷键Ctrl + Shift + Q来断开当前连接的用户。 请注意,删除用户是一个比较敏...
mysql中fetch的用法是什么
在MySQL中,FETCH是一种用于从游标中检索下一行结果的操作。FETCH语句通常与CURSOR一起使用,CURSOR用于在SQL查询中处理多行结果集。FETCH语句可以使用不同的选项来指定从游标中检索的行数,例如FETCH NEXT、FETCH FIRST等。 例如,以下是一个使用FETCH语句的示例: DECLARE cursor_name CURSOR FOR SELECT column1, column2 F...
Oracle中的分区表是什么
在Oracle数据库中,分区表是指根据指定的规则将表数据分割存储在不同的分区中的表。通过对表进行分区,可以提高查询性能、管理数据、维护数据等方面的效率。分区表可以根据时间范围、列值范围、列表值范围等不同的规则进行分区,每个分区可以独立管理和维护,还可以针对特定的分区进行备份、恢复和优化。Oracle提供了丰富的分区功能和语法,可以根据实际需求来进行分区设计和管理。...
sql count去重的方法是什么
在 SQL 中,可以使用 COUNT(DISTINCT column_name) 来对去重后的列进行计数。具体解释如下: COUNT() 函数用于统计符合特定条件的行数。DISTINCT 关键字用于返回唯一不同的值,即去重操作。通过将列名作为参数传递给 COUNT(DISTINCT column_name),可以对该列进行去重计数。例如,如果要统计某个表中字段 column_name 的唯一值(去重后)的数量,可以使用...
Cassandra怎么处理数据的分布和复制
Cassandra处理数据的分布和复制是通过使用一种称为分区和复制策略的机制来实现的。分区策略决定了数据如何在集群中的节点之间进行分布,而复制策略则确定了数据的副本应该存储在哪些节点上。 在Cassandra中,有两种常用的分区策略: 哈希分区:数据根据其主键的哈希值进行分区,然后将数据均匀地分布到集群中的不同节点上。这种分区策略可以确保数据的负载均衡和高可用性。 范围分区:数据根据其主键的范围进行分区,使相邻的...
oracle中raw类型转换的方法是什么
在 Oracle 数据库中,RAW 类型通常用于存储原始字节数据。如果需要将 RAW 类型的数据转换为其他数据类型(如字符串),可以使用 UTL_RAW 包提供的函数进行转换。 以下是一个将 RAW 类型数据转换为十六进制字符串的示例: SELECT UTL_RAW.CAST_TO_VARCHAR2(HEXTORAW('726177')) AS converted_string FROM dual; 在这个示例中,H...
mysql中timestamp类型的作用是什么
在MySQL中,timestamp类型用于存储日期和时间信息,精确到秒级。timestamp类型的字段在插入或更新记录时会自动更新为当前的日期和时间。它通常用于记录数据的创建时间或最后更新时间。timestamp类型的字段可以设置为自动更新,并且可以设置默认值为当前时间。timestamp类型的字段存储的时间范围是从1970年1月1日00:00:01到2038年1月19日03:14:07。timestamp类型的字段占...
oracle创建视图的语句是什么
在Oracle中,要创建一个视图,可以使用如下的SQL语句: CREATE VIEW view_name AS SELECT column1, column2, ... FROM table_name WHERE condition; 其中,view_name是要创建的视图的名称,column1, column2, ...是视图中包含的列名,table_name是视图所基于的表的名称,condition是可选的筛选条...
mongodb存储图片的方法是什么
在MongoDB中存储图片通常有两种方法:存储图片的URL链接或者将图片以二进制数据的形式存储在数据库中。 存储图片的URL链接:在这种方法中,将图片存储在文件系统或者云存储中,然后将图片的链接存储在MongoDB数据库中。这样可以减小数据库的存储开销,同时也可以更好地管理和维护图片数据。在需要展示图片时,通过读取数据库中的图片链接来获取图片。 将图片以二进制数据的形式存储在数据库中:在这种方法中,可以将图片以二...
Aurora数据库中怎么管理用户权限和访问控制
Aurora数据库使用IAM来管理用户权限和访问控制。您可以通过IAM控制台创建IAM用户、角色和策略,然后将这些IAM实体与Aurora数据库资源关联,从而控制谁可以访问数据库和执行哪些操作。 您可以使用IAM策略来定义哪些操作可以被执行,以及哪些资源可以被访问。通过为IAM用户或角色附加适当的IAM策略,您可以实现细粒度的访问控制,例如限制某个用户只能读取数据库中的特定表或写入特定表。 此外,Aurora数据库还提...
qt怎么上传文件到服务器
在Qt中上传文件到服务器可以通过使用QNetworkAccessManager和QNetworkRequest来实现。以下是一个简单的示例代码: #include <QCoreApplication> #include <QFile> #include <QNetworkAccessManager> #include <QNetworkReply> #include &l...
mysql如何设置字段默认值
在MySQL中,可以使用DEFAULT关键字来设置字段的默认值。在创建表时,可以通过DEFAULT关键字为字段指定默认值,例如: CREATE TABLE users ( id INT PRIMARY KEY, username VARCHAR(50) NOT NULL, email VARCHAR(50) DEFAULT 'example@example.com' ); 在上面的示例中,em...
oracle数据库怎么导出表数据
在Oracle数据库中,可以使用以下方法导出表数据: 使用SQL Developer工具 打开SQL Developer工具并连接到数据库。 在连接的数据库中找到要导出数据的表。 右键单击表,选择“导出”选项。 选择导出的格式和文件路径,并点击“导出”按钮。 使用SQL*Plus工具 打开命令行窗口,并连接到数据库。 输入以下命令导出数据:exp username/password@dbname tables=tabl...
如何在MySQL中使用临时表
在MySQL中,您可以使用以下步骤创建和使用临时表: 创建临时表:您可以使用CREATE TEMPORARY TABLE语句创建一个临时表。例如,创建一个名为temp_table的临时表: CREATE TEMPORARY TABLE temp_table ( id INT, name VARCHAR(50) ); 向临时表插入数据:您可以使用INSERT INTO语句向临时表中插入数据。例如,向te...
mysql upper函数的作用是什么
在 MySQL 中,UPPER() 函数用于将字符串转换为大写。它的作用是将字符串中的所有字母转换为大写形式。 以下是一个简单的示例,演示如何在 MySQL 中使用 UPPER() 函数: SELECT UPPER('hello, world!') AS upper_string; 这将返回字符串 HELLO, WORLD!,即原始字符串中所有字符都被转换为大写形式。您可以在 SELECT 语句或其他地方使用 UPP...
